Title: Linux-Mandrake Menu Structure
Mandrake RPM HOWTO v1.0.3PrevNextAppendix D. Linux-Mandrake Menu StructureHere's the menu structure. It is mandatory to use it.- {Window_Manager_Name}
- Settings
- Action
- Configuration
- Hardware
- Packaging
- Networking
- Printing
- Boot and Init
- Other
- Terminals
- Applications
- Development
- Interpreters
- Code generators
- Development environments
- Tools
- Sciences
- Astronomy
- Biology
- Chemistry
- Computer science
- Geosciences
- Mathematics
- Physics
- Other
- Communications
- Editors
- Emulators
- Archiving
- Compression
- Cd burning
- Backup
- Other
- Monitoring
- Publishing
- Shells
- File tools
- Text tools
- Documentation
- Office
- Networking
- File transfer
- IRC
- ICQ
- Chat
- News
- Mail
- WWW
- Remote access
- Other
- Amusement
- Adventure
- Arcade
- Boards
- Cards
- Puzzles
- Sports
- Strategy
- Other
- Toys
- Multimedia
- Sound
- Graphics
- Video
This menu is genereated specifically by each windowmanager,
to provide specific wm related functions (restart, etc.) :
- Session
- Management
- Windowmanagers
- Restart session
